"The Red Window," a classic mystery novel by Fergus Hume, plunges readers into a web of intrigue and deception. Set in the late 19th century, the story revolves around the mysterious murder of a wealthy heiress, unfolding against the backdrop of social elites in a picturesque English town. Hume masterfully constructs a suspenseful narrative, blending vivid characterizations and atmospheric descriptions that transport readers to the era. The plot thickens as amateur sleuths and detectives seek the truth, navigating a labyrinth of clues and red herrings. Hume's exceptional ability to create tension keeps readers on the edge of their seats, while his insightful commentary on societal norms adds depth to the story. "The Red Window" is not only a gripping whodunit but also a reflection on human nature and morality. With its engaging prose and well-crafted twists, Hume's novel remains a timeless piece in the detective fiction genre.
